AI Summary

  • Requires all persons who render or transport inedible kitchen grease (used cooking fats and oils) to register annually with the Department of Environmental Protection and pay a $250 registration fee

  • Transporters must provide vehicle information, driver license numbers, and proof of insurance; renderers must disclose facility locations and maintain liability insurance

  • Registrants must maintain records for two years documenting all grease received and delivered, including quantities, dates, and facility names/addresses

  • Penalties include fines up to $5,000 per violation for operating without registration or engaging in prohibited activities such as selling to unregistered persons or handling stolen grease

  • Recordkeeping violations carry escalating fines: minimum $1,000 for first offense, $5,000 for second offense within one year, and $10,000 for third offense within two years, plus potential registration suspension or revocation

Legislative Description

Providing for the rendering and transportation of inedible kitchen grease; and imposing penalties.
